Sousa out at struggling Tianjin


FILE PHOTO: Football Soccer - Borussia Moenchengladbach v ACF Fiorentina - UEFA Europa League Round of 32 First Leg - Borussia Park, Moenchengladbach, Germany - 16/02/17 - Fiorentina's coach Paulo Sousa during the match. REUTERS/Ralph Orlowski/File Photo

HONG KONG (Reuters) - Paulo Sousa has departed from his role as head coach of Tianjin Quanjian, the struggling Chinese Super League club announced on Thursday.

The former Fiorentina coach, who took over from Fabio Cannavaro last November, had been replaced on an interim basis by Shen Xiangfu with the club under threat of being drawn into a relegation battle with six games remaining.
